## Health Checks: Quick Notes

Welcome to the Lanternfield platform team. Our edge service sits behind the Brambleton load balancer. Each node exposes a /healthz endpoint; the balancer polls every five seconds and ejects nodes after three failures. Never disable the check to "stabilize" a node — fix the root cause. Deep checks (database, cache) live at /readyz and gate deploys only. If you get locked out of the health dashboard, use the team recovery passphrase below.

strongbox words: druvan-lamys-eliius-jorax-istox-soreth-ulays-gilix-ralix-oliiel-norwyn-casvan-praius

**Q: What happens if the Meadowlark Clinic reminder job fails mid-run?**

A: The scheduler in Pulsegate retries each batch twice before parking the run. Release managers should verify the parked state in the Ledgerview console before re-dispatching, since duplicate reminders have caused patient confusion at the Fernhollow site. If the job's signing vault is sealed after a restart, unseal it with the recovery passphrase below.

strongbox words: oliael-gilax-lamael

CHANGELOG — PlanGrid Timetabler v3.2

Renamed setting: SOLVER_KEY is now TIMETABLE_SOLVER_TOKEN. The old name collided with the room-solver plugin and silently broke period assignments at two pilot schools. Contractors: update every .env before running the solver, as the legacy name is no longer read and the scheduler fails closed. Migration is one line — delete the old entry and add the renamed one. Your local file should now include the following line.

sealed setting: LEDGER_TOKEN20=6148d35bbb480b0ab79e